Gettysburg Baseball 'Take ALS Yard' Day 2022

Last month, Coach John Campo and Gettysburg Bullets Baseball held their annual “Take ALS Yard” event at Kirchhoff Field in memory of much-loved Gettysburg community members Tommy Kirchhoff and Robert Borman.

Since 2013, Gettysburg’s Take ALS Yard program has raised over $115,000 in support of drug discovery efforts at the Project ALS Therapeutics Core. Project ALS is honored by this community’s thoughtful and steadfast support.
